小编Phi*_*lak的帖子

如何从当地分支机构"拉"到另一个分支机构?

这听起来很简单,但我无法弄清楚.我不久前做了一个实验性的分支,现在我想把我做过的所有变化都记录下来.这都是本地的.我想从本地主人拉到本地my_branch,但我不能这样做.这似乎不起作用,告诉我master不是git存储库:

git pull master
Run Code Online (Sandbox Code Playgroud)

git

205
推荐指数
3
解决办法
12万
查看次数

iOS 4是否为第三方开发人员提供"真正的多任务处理"?

自从第一个测试版问世以来,我一直试图找出"真正的"多任务处理是否可行 - 即你是否可以在后台安装一个程序并让它无限期地挂在网络连接上?

我正在考虑使用IM或IRC应用程序.我自己在iOS 4上编译了一个应用程序,并没有改变它似乎在后台运行的东西,但是对于所有我知道它只是暂停到内存.

文档说你可以做的最好是请求长达10分钟,但在开发人员演示中,他们在后台展示了Skype,然后通知用户有来电.有人知道这一切是如何工作的吗?

iphone ios4 ios

10
推荐指数
2
解决办法
3021
查看次数

检测编码

我从网上得到一些字符串数据,我怀疑它并不总是它所说的.我不知道问题出在哪里,我只是不在乎了.从这个项目的第一天起,我一直在与Ruby字符串编码进行斗争.我真的想要某种方式来说:"这是一个字符串.它是什么?"然后使用这些数据将其转换为UTF-8,这样它就不会gsub()在我的应用程序深处爆炸2,000行.我已经检查过了rchardet,但即使它现在可以用于1.9,它只是在任何具有多个字节的输入时爆炸......这没有用.

ruby ruby-1.9

10
推荐指数
3
解决办法
1万
查看次数

Youtube HTML5视频停止在Android中工作

不知何故,Youtube HTML5视频大约一周前就停止了为我工作.我不知道为什么.这是上周工作的代码(好吧,不是真正的代码,而是我能做的最小的例子):

public class VideoTestActivity extends Activity {
    @Override
    public void onCreate(Bundle savedInstanceState) {
        super.onCreate(savedInstanceState);

        WebView webView = new WebView(this);
        webView.getSettings().setJavaScriptEnabled(true);
        webView.getSettings().setPluginState(PluginState.OFF);
        webView.setWebChromeClient(new TestWebChromeClient());

        setContentView(webView);

        // Try with http://player.vimeo.com/video/24158845 and it works.
        webView.loadUrl("http://www.youtube.com/embed/e2UIg3Ddfp0");
    }

    private class TestWebChromeClient extends WebChromeClient {
        @Override
        public void onShowCustomView(View view, WebChromeClient.CustomViewCallback callback) {
            super.onShowCustomView(view, callback);
            VideoTestActivity.this.setContentView(view);
        }
    }
}
Run Code Online (Sandbox Code Playgroud)

这不适用于我的手机或模拟器.疯狂的部分是Vimeo仍然很棒.我尝试设置一个iPhone用户代理,但这不起作用,我没有想法.它真的看起来Youtube改变了一些东西......

java youtube android

9
推荐指数
1
解决办法
954
查看次数

如何更改UINavigationBar中的UIBarButtonItem

我正在尝试设置可以编辑的项目列表.我有一个主视图,顶部有一个UINavigationBar,下面有一个UITableView.我想在点击时将"编辑"按钮更改为"完成"按钮,但我无法弄清楚如何操作.

如果我可以在代码中完成它(不是它的界面构建器),我可以替换它,但我甚至不能这样做.我见过一些使用[self.navigationItem]的代码,但在我看来,self是一个UIView.

当我不想导航时(这只是一页),使用UINavigationBar也感觉有点奇怪,但我想要一个带有标题和按钮的工具栏,所以我认为没有选择.

iphone cocoa-touch objective-c uikit

8
推荐指数
1
解决办法
1万
查看次数

Solr找不到JDBC驱动程序

多年来我没有用Java做过任何事情,所以我试图尽可能简单地完成这项工作.我正在运行Ubuntu 10.04.到目前为止我刚刚完成了:

apt-get install solr-jetty libmysql-java
Run Code Online (Sandbox Code Playgroud)

并设置我的所有配置文件以从我的MySQL数据库中提取文档.但是,现在,当我尝试进行完全导入时,我在日志中得到了这个:

SEVERE: Full Import failed
org.apache.solr.handler.dataimport.DataImportHandlerException: Could not load driver: com.mysql.jdbc.Driver Processing Document # 1
Run Code Online (Sandbox Code Playgroud)

现在我有点卡住了,因为如果安装libmysql-java没有得到我的JDBC驱动程序,我不知道会是什么.

java lucene ubuntu solr

7
推荐指数
1
解决办法
9482
查看次数

无法在文本字段上设置focus()

这只是最奇怪的事情.我有一个Sammy.js应用程序,我想在HTML加载后立即将焦点设置在文本字段上.我在这里有这个CoffeeScript:

this.partial('templates/my-template.jqt').then ->
  i = $('#item')
  debugger
  i.focus()
Run Code Online (Sandbox Code Playgroud)

当我在调试器中时,就在那一行上,我可以检查"i"并看到它是一个JQuery对象.我甚至可以调用i.val("HI THERE!")并查看我的文本字段更新.但是,调用i.focus()绝对没有任何作用.是否有一些我遗漏的安全功能不能让你专注于动态加载的文本元素?

javascript sammy.js

7
推荐指数
2
解决办法
6124
查看次数

无法让Intellij使用AspectJ编译器

我在网上看到的所有内容都只是从编译器列表中选择"ajc"编译器,但这不是我的选择.我有javac,jikes,eclipse和javac-in-process,但就是这样.

因为我的项目是使用maven从命令行编译的,但是如果我在使用方面的IDE中键入任何内容,我会收到编译器警告.

java spring aspectj intellij-idea spring-roo

7
推荐指数
1
解决办法
8846
查看次数

使用UTC与续集?

我不想在我当地的时区存储时间,但是续集让我很难受.我可以在将它们放入那里之前将它们设置为UTC(有点痛苦),但是当我把它们取出时它假定它们是本地日期然后它们将来都是8小时.这件事还没有实现吗?如果是这样,有没有解决方法?谢谢!

ruby sequel

6
推荐指数
3
解决办法
3679
查看次数

如何使用jQuery在JavaScript中获取基于类的对象?

我正试图从Prototype转移到jQuery,最后一件事我无法弄清楚如何在新库中做.

这是我以前用Prototype做的事情:

MyClass = Class.create();

MyClass.prototype = {
  initialize: function(options) {
  }
}
Run Code Online (Sandbox Code Playgroud)

然后我可以创建一个新MyClass的:

var mc = new MyClass({});
Run Code Online (Sandbox Code Playgroud)

jQuery有没有类似Prototype的东西Class.create()?如果没有,如何在没有图书馆的情况下获得同样的东西?

javascript jquery class

6
推荐指数
2
解决办法
1万
查看次数